Donatella Paoli is a scholar working on Reproductive Medicine, Molecular Biology and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. According to data from OpenAlex, Donatella Paoli has authored 95 papers receiving a total of 2.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 56 papers in Reproductive Medicine, 30 papers in Molecular Biology and 26 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. Recurrent topics in Donatella Paoli’s work include Sperm and Testicular Function (47 papers), Reproductive Biology and Fertility (25 papers) and Sexual Differentiation and Disorders (22 papers). Donatella Paoli is often cited by papers focused on Sperm and Testicular Function (47 papers), Reproductive Biology and Fertility (25 papers) and Sexual Differentiation and Disorders (22 papers). Donatella Paoli coll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Norway and Finland. Donatella Paoli's co-authors include Francesco Lombardo, Andrea Lenzi, L. Gandini, Francesco Pallotti, Marianna Pelloni, Franco Culasso, Mariagrazia Gallo, Franco Dondero, Luisa Caponecchia and Paolo Sgrò and has published in prestigious journals such as International Journal of Molecular Sciences, Frontiers in Immunology and Human Reproduction.
